环形拓扑和网状拓扑的区别
什么是拓扑结构?
网络拓扑结构是指网络链路和节点相互连接的方式。物理信号传输介质被称为网络拓扑结构。另一方面,“逻辑网络拓扑结构”指的是数据在连接设备之间通过网络传输的方式,而不管其物理连接如何。
在本文中,我们将比较和对比两种网络拓扑结构的不同特征——环形拓扑和网状拓扑。阅读本文以了解环形拓扑与网状拓扑的不同之处。
什么是网状拓扑?
网状网络是一种本地网络结构,也称为“网状网”。基础设施节点通过直接、动态且非分层地连接到尽可能多的其他节点,协同工作以有效地将数据从客户端传输到客户端/从客户端传输到客户端。
由于不依赖于单个节点,因此每个节点都可以参与信息中继。
网状网络可以实时地自我组织和安排,从而缩短了设置时间。
自配置功能可以实现动态权重分配,这在少数节点出现故障时尤其有用。因此,容错性提高,维护成本降低。
在全连接网状结构中,网络中的每个设备都与其他每个设备具有点对点链路。如果存在“n”个设备,则网络中的每个设备都恰好具有“(n-1)”个输入-输出端口和通信链路。
这是一种基本链接,这意味着数据仅沿一个方向流动。可以使用双工链路替换两个单工链路(允许数据同时沿两个方向移动)。
如果我们使用单工链路,“n”个设备的通信链路数量将为**n(n-1)**。如果我们使用双工链路,则通信链路数量将为$\frac{\mathit{n}\mathrm{\left ( \mathit{n}-1 \right )}}{\mathrm{2}} $
什么是环形拓扑?
环形拓扑是一种网络配置,它是一种网络设置,其中设备以环形连接,并根据它们在环形结构中的邻近性相互传递数据。这种类型的架构比总线拓扑结构更经济,并且可以处理更大的负载。
因为消息被传输到环中的每个设备,所以环形拓扑结构也称为“主动拓扑结构”。
不同的环形拓扑结构的性能会根据哪些单个设备被组合在一起形成网络而有所不同。
环形拓扑结构能够比其他结构更好地管理繁重的网络连接,以及具有环形结构的网络不需要中央集线器即可运行,是其两个优点。
这种类型的网络还使安装和故障排除变得非常简单。
环形拓扑和网状拓扑的区别
下表突出显示了环形拓扑和网状拓扑之间的主要区别:
关键 | 环形拓扑 | 网状拓扑 |
---|---|---|
链接 | 每个节点连接到其左侧节点和右侧节点。 | 每个节点通过专用链路连接到其他节点。 |
成本 | 环形拓扑比网状拓扑更便宜。 | 与环形拓扑相比,网状拓扑由于链路更多而价格昂贵。 |
节点 | 对于“N”个节点,需要“N”个链路。 | 对于“N”个节点,需要“N(N-1)/2”个链路。 |
信息路由 | 数据从一个节点到另一个节点单向传输。 | 数据可以在任何节点之间传输。任何节点都可以与任何其他节点通信。 |
可扩展性 | 要添加新的链路或节点,需要断开整个连接,这会导致可扩展性差。 | 可以添加新的链路或节点而不会断开连接。高度可扩展。 |
结论
在环形拓扑中,每个节点都以环形方式连接到其左侧和右侧节点,并且数据单向从一个节点流向另一个节点。如果有“n”个节点,则存在“n”个链路。如果要添加新节点,则需要拆除整个连接。
在网状拓扑中,每个节点都使用其自己的专用链路连接到其他节点,并且信息可以通过这些链路传输到任何节点。如果有“n”个节点,则存在$\frac{\mathit{n}\mathrm{\left ( \mathit{n}-1 \right )}}{\mathrm{2}} $个链路。